Introduction to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s is a medication primarily used to address certain bladder and digestive issues. It is particularly helpful for individuals experiencing difficulty urinating after surgery or childbirth, as well as those with nerve damage affecting bladder function.
Composition of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
The active ingredient in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et is Bethanechol, which works by stimulating specific receptors in the body to improve bladder and digestive functions.
Uses of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
- Treats difficulty urinating after surgery or childbirth
- Helps with bladder issues due to nerve damage
- Aids in improving digestion
Side effects of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
Common side effects:
- Stomach cramps or discomfort
- Nausea
- Diarrhea
- Frequent urination
- Headaches
Serious side effects:
- Low blood pressure with a fast heartbeat
Precautions of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
Bethnevoid should not be used by individuals with conditions such as overactive thyroid, stomach ulcers, asthma, slow heart rate, low blood pressure, heart disease, epilepsy, Parkinson's disease, or certain stomach or bladder issues. Always consult your doctor before starting this medication.
How to Take Bethnevoid 25mg Tablet 10s
- Take the tablet by mouth as directed by your doctor.
- The effects usually start within 30 minutes and last for about an hour.
- Follow the dosage instructions provided by your healthcare provider.
